I am master student from belgium and I'm trying to investigate the parameters that have an influence on the production of H2SeO3. H2SeO3 is produced by oxidising Se-residue with H2O2. The problem is the formation of selenic acid (H2SeO4). The thing is when you look at the pourbaix diagram, H2SeO3 as well as H2SeO4 is formed at a certain pH and potential. My goal is to reduce the formation of Se(VI) in the form of H2SeO4.

So far I am doing a litterature study on the mechanics of the formation of H2SeO4 and H2SeO3 but I can't find a lot of articles on this subject. Can anyone give me advice how or where to look to serve this problem.

The method with hydrogen peroxide produces mainly H2SeO4 (JACS 58(1), 180, 1936.

The reaction that occurs in the reactor is:
Se (residu) + 2H2O2:rarrow: SeO2 + 2H2O :rarrow: H2SeO3 + H2O

The thing is that I can't change the way they oxidize the Se-residu. So I need to figure out what parameters can influence the formation of selenic acid. The parameters I think that can influence this reaction, is the concentration of other metals in the Se residu, the rate by which they add H2O2.
